// CSRF middleware: generates token for GET requests and validates on mutating requests
app.use("*", async (c, next) => {
const path = new URL(c.req.url).pathname;
// Login route is pre-auth, so CSRF doesn't apply there
if (path === "/admin/login") {
return next();
}
const token = await generateCsrfToken(c.env.ADMIN_PASSWORD);
c.set("csrfToken", token);
if (
c.req.method === "POST" ||
c.req.method === "PUT" ||
c.req.method === "DELETE"
) {
// Accept token from X-CSRF-Token header (JS fetch calls)
const headerToken = c.req.header("X-CSRF-Token") ?? "";
if (headerToken) {
if (!(await verifyCsrfToken(c.env.ADMIN_PASSWORD, headerToken))) {
return c.text("Invalid CSRF token", 403);
}
return next();
}
// For HTML form submissions: clone the request body to read _csrf without consuming the stream
const contentType = c.req.header("Content-Type") ?? "";
if (
contentType.includes("application/x-www-form-urlencoded") ||
contentType.includes("multipart/form-data")
) {
const form = await c.req.raw.clone().formData();
const formToken = form.get("_csrf")?.toString() ?? "";
if (!(await verifyCsrfToken(c.env.ADMIN_PASSWORD, formToken))) {
return c.text("Invalid CSRF token", 403);
}
}
}
return next();
});
